International Labor Organization

A United Nations agency that sets international labor standards and promotes social protection and work opportunities for all.

Regulatory Power

The authority held by a body or an institution to guide, direct, or control activities within certain fields according to laws or rules.

Minimum Labor Standards

The baseline requirements set by legislation that determine minimum wage, working hours, safety, and other working conditions.

Productivity

The efficiency at which individuals, companies, or economies produce goods or services, often measured as output per unit of input.
